    In todays video i will show you guys How to do complete coolant flush and also How to use prestone radiator flush and cleaner, this cars radiator coolant was a bad quality and become so dirty, thats why we will use prestone radiator flush and cleaner to flush Muddy coolant after we flush the system many times with destined water and never use tap water
    After flushing the system for 3 times i will show How to use prestone radiator flush and cleaner, this will flush Muddy coolant that been sitting for a while
    Prestone radiator flush, can be used for 10 minutes running engine or 3 days of driving for ultimate cleaning

    So why would one do this? Most cars don't even get their coolant changed, let alone flushed, so this seems completely unneccessary to me. As long as there's antifreeze, corrosion inhibitors , pH buffers etc. floating around I think you're good - that tiny bit of debris is only a visual problem.
    Worth noting that with a lot of cars you fill the coolant at the radiator cap, and not a plastic reservoir. And for proper coolant circulation, the thermostat (for cars that have one, which is most cars) has to be open, so make sure the coolant gets hot enough. You can use an infrared thermometer on a few coolant hoses to check if there's flow happening or if the thermostat is closed.
